Best 12865 New York Public High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 238 students in 12865, NY.
The top-ranked public high school in 12865, NY is Salem High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high school in zipcode 12865 have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the New York public high school average of 55%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 59% statewide average). High schools in 12865, NY have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of New York public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 12865 have a Graduation Rate of 85%, which is less than the New York average of 89%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Salem High School, with 80-89%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in New York or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public high school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
